Top-rated window cleaners.

Get matched with top window cleaners in your area

Enter your zip and get matched with up to 3 pros

Matching on HomeAdvisor

Share some details icon
Share some details about your home project.
Match with local pros icon
Within moments, match with highly-rated local pros.
Compare quotes icon
Compare quotes and choose the best pro for the job.

Window cleaners in Elk River

Avatar for R&F Cleaning Services LLC
R&F Cleaning Services LLC
2743 N Newton Ave
5.00(
1
)
Approved Pro
R&F Cleaning Services LLC
2743 N Newton Ave
5.00(
1
)
Approved Pro
Customers say: Quick response
Recommended by 100% of Angi customers
Recommended by 100% of HomeAdvisor customers
15 years of experience

R&F Cleaning Services, is committed to excellence in every aspect of our business. We uphold a standard of integrity bound by fairness, honesty, and personal responsibility. Our distinction is the quality of service we bring to our customers. Accurate knowledge of our trade combined with ability is what makes us true professionals. Above all, we are watchful of our customers' interests and make their concerns the basis of our business.

"Timely and communicative service"

Victoria B on June 2022

R&F Cleaning Services, is committed to excellence in every aspect of our business. We uphold a standard of integrity bound by fairness, honesty, and personal responsibility. Our distinction is the quality of service we bring to our customers. Accurate knowledge of our trade combined with ability is what makes us true professionals. Above all, we are watchful of our customers' interests and make their concerns the basis of our business.

"Timely and communicative service"

Victoria B on June 2022


Oslund Seamless Gutters
23352 109th St
5.00(
1
)
Approved Pro
Oslund Seamless Gutters
23352 109th St
5.00(
1
)
Approved Pro
Customers say: Quick response
Recommended by 100% of Angi customers
Recommended by 100% of HomeAdvisor customers
14 years of experience

We pride our company on reliability, great communication, integrity, and quality work. We strongly believe in giving our absolute best in all the work we perform. We are experts and will always keep you educated about the work process. We look forward to earning your business.

"I've used him for 5 years!"

Ryan M on November 2019

We pride our company on reliability, great communication, integrity, and quality work. We strongly believe in giving our absolute best in all the work we perform. We are experts and will always keep you educated about the work process. We look forward to earning your business.

"I've used him for 5 years!"

Ryan M on November 2019


Alvarado Painting
1040 Agate St, Apt 307
5.00(
1
)
Approved Pro
Alvarado Painting
1040 Agate St, Apt 307
5.00(
1
)
Approved Pro
Customers say: Quick response
Recommended by 100% of Angi customers
Recommended by 100% of HomeAdvisor customers
8 years of experience

Alvarado Painting is committed to excellence every aspect of our business. We uphold a standard of integrity bound by fairness, honesty and responsibility in all of our jobs. We are a locally owned and operated business with more than 2 years of experience serving St Paul, MN and surrounding areas. There is no job too big, or too small for our team. Call today and let us put our experience to work for you!

"Alvarado came on time, asked what was needed, did his job very well. He was polite and if asked I would refer him to others."

Linda L on January 2024

Alvarado Painting is committed to excellence every aspect of our business. We uphold a standard of integrity bound by fairness, honesty and responsibility in all of our jobs. We are a locally owned and operated business with more than 2 years of experience serving St Paul, MN and surrounding areas. There is no job too big, or too small for our team. Call today and let us put our experience to work for you!

"Alvarado came on time, asked what was needed, did his job very well. He was polite and if asked I would refer him to others."

Linda L on January 2024


Avatar for Midwest Chimney Repair
Midwest Chimney Repair
1995 66th NW
4.90(
5
)
Approved Pro
Midwest Chimney Repair
1995 66th NW
4.90(
5
)
Approved Pro
Super Service Award
Customers say: Quick response
Recommended by 100% of Angi customers
Recommended by 100% of HomeAdvisor customers
28 local quotes requested

CHIMNEY INSPECTIONS LEVEL 1 AND LEVEL 2 WE DO NOT SERVICE GAS FIREPLACES Chimney Rebuilds When deterioration of the chimney reaches the point of no return, the solution is a tear-down and rebuild. A partial chimney rebuild can be done in cases where a portion of the structure is salvageable. All rebuilds include installation of a new concrete chimney crown. Chimney Liners Chimney liners provide an extra layer of protection between the chimney wall and your home. This additional protection is critical, as defects commonly appear in the chimney wall, beginning a process that gradually erodes the chimney. As the chimney wall gives way to deterioration, the potential arises for the infiltration of smoke and gases into your home, as well as damage

""

Megan M on September 2024

CHIMNEY INSPECTIONS LEVEL 1 AND LEVEL 2 WE DO NOT SERVICE GAS FIREPLACES Chimney Rebuilds When deterioration of the chimney reaches the point of no return, the solution is a tear-down and rebuild. A partial chimney rebuild can be done in cases where a portion of the structure is salvageable. All rebuilds include installation of a new concrete chimney crown. Chimney Liners Chimney liners provide an extra layer of protection between the chimney wall and your home. This additional protection is critical, as defects commonly appear in the chimney wall, beginning a process that gradually erodes the chimney. As the chimney wall gives way to deterioration, the potential arises for the infiltration of smoke and gases into your home, as well as damage

""

Megan M on September 2024


Avatar for Superb Janitorial
Superb Janitorial
1132 Landmark Trail South
5.00(
7
)
Approved Pro
Superb Janitorial
1132 Landmark Trail South
5.00(
7
)
Approved Pro
Customers say: Quick response
Recommended by 100% of Angi customers
Recommended by 100% of HomeAdvisor customers
15 years of experience

We take great pride in our extreme professionalism, timeliness, and superior customer service on every job. We make sure to develop a lasting relationship, so that the next time service is needed, there will be no question on who to call. Satisfaction guaranteed! We waive our trip charge when hired.

"Heidi was great. She did an excellent job and was flexible with my schedule."

Jay L on March 2021

We take great pride in our extreme professionalism, timeliness, and superior customer service on every job. We make sure to develop a lasting relationship, so that the next time service is needed, there will be no question on who to call. Satisfaction guaranteed! We waive our trip charge when hired.

"Heidi was great. She did an excellent job and was flexible with my schedule."

Jay L on March 2021


Avatar for Blu's Disinfecting Sevices
Blu's Disinfecting Sevices
350 75th Avenue Northeast
5.00(
2
)
Approved Pro
Blu's Disinfecting Sevices
350 75th Avenue Northeast
5.00(
2
)
Approved Pro
Customers say: Quick response
Recommended by 100% of Angi customers
Recommended by 100% of HomeAdvisor customers
5 years of experience

Hello my name is Kantrell Bland, I’m the founder of Blu’s Disinfecting Services. We specialize in commercial and residential Cleaning & COVID-19 sanitizing & disinfecting. We are a minority and veteran owned local provider based here in the twin cities. Through the use of our non toxic solution and state of the art technology we are able to clean and disinfect your commercial public spaces as well as residential in minimal time. We can effectively Kill 99.9% of bacteria and viruses including the Novel Coronavirus. .Small enough to be flexible, why pay more using traditional big name cleaning companies? Small businesses helping small businesses impact their bottom line. Our aim is to become your first line of defence against Covid-19.

"."

Tanner W on October 2020

Hello my name is Kantrell Bland, I’m the founder of Blu’s Disinfecting Services. We specialize in commercial and residential Cleaning & COVID-19 sanitizing & disinfecting. We are a minority and veteran owned local provider based here in the twin cities. Through the use of our non toxic solution and state of the art technology we are able to clean and disinfect your commercial public spaces as well as residential in minimal time. We can effectively Kill 99.9% of bacteria and viruses including the Novel Coronavirus. .Small enough to be flexible, why pay more using traditional big name cleaning companies? Small businesses helping small businesses impact their bottom line. Our aim is to become your first line of defence against Covid-19.

"."

Tanner W on October 2020


Avatar for Crystl
Crystl
10649 Marmon St
4.50(
8
)
Approved Pro
Crystl
10649 Marmon St
4.50(
8
)
Approved Pro
Customers say: Terrific value
3 years of experience
Free onsite estimate

We take great pride our experience, expertise, quality, and customer service that we provide to meet the consumer's needs. It is our mission to provide excellent workmanship and complete customer satisfaction, from the start to the completion of a project. order to understand the needs and expectations of our customers, we take great care to work and communicate with every customer a professional manner. Our reputation is based on service, safety, and quality, regardless of how large or small the job.

"We hired Crystl to clean our roof, windows, siding and gutters. The most important piece to this job for me to get done was the roof and gutters - we just added the other items because they would be here. I communicated in advance my concerns to ensure proper equipment/chemicals were used on my metal roof - steel shingles. (not standing seam). They came and did the job - when they were done the roof looked worse. Still had moss on it and black streaks in the areas they cleaned. They also only cleaned what they could "reach" because they didn't bring equipment to go on the roof. I held off on paying until I had the roof looked at to ensure there was no damage. It appeared they didn't clean it well. I spoke with Parker, and we agreed I would pay for the items he did so he could get the guys paid - which tells me its a new small company very young - so I understood that. Communication was great up until I paid him. He said he would send his crew back out 3 days later (he gave me a date) to redo the roof, I told him I would be fine with them just focusing on the one side that really needed it. Once he got paid, he stopped communicating. I would recommend using a more reputable company where you can be sure that even if there is an issue, cause let's face it - things happen, that you are working with a company that values their work and their customers and will at the very least communicate. Clearly, he did not want to send his crew back to redo the roof, but to just not show up or communicate is extremely unprofessional. I don't think he had any intention of sending his guys back to redo the job, especially since he was very pleasant and communicated well literally up until he received payment."

Corinne V on November 2024

We take great pride our experience, expertise, quality, and customer service that we provide to meet the consumer's needs. It is our mission to provide excellent workmanship and complete customer satisfaction, from the start to the completion of a project. order to understand the needs and expectations of our customers, we take great care to work and communicate with every customer a professional manner. Our reputation is based on service, safety, and quality, regardless of how large or small the job.

"We hired Crystl to clean our roof, windows, siding and gutters. The most important piece to this job for me to get done was the roof and gutters - we just added the other items because they would be here. I communicated in advance my concerns to ensure proper equipment/chemicals were used on my metal roof - steel shingles. (not standing seam). They came and did the job - when they were done the roof looked worse. Still had moss on it and black streaks in the areas they cleaned. They also only cleaned what they could "reach" because they didn't bring equipment to go on the roof. I held off on paying until I had the roof looked at to ensure there was no damage. It appeared they didn't clean it well. I spoke with Parker, and we agreed I would pay for the items he did so he could get the guys paid - which tells me its a new small company very young - so I understood that. Communication was great up until I paid him. He said he would send his crew back out 3 days later (he gave me a date) to redo the roof, I told him I would be fine with them just focusing on the one side that really needed it. Once he got paid, he stopped communicating. I would recommend using a more reputable company where you can be sure that even if there is an issue, cause let's face it - things happen, that you are working with a company that values their work and their customers and will at the very least communicate. Clearly, he did not want to send his crew back to redo the roof, but to just not show up or communicate is extremely unprofessional. I don't think he had any intention of sending his guys back to redo the job, especially since he was very pleasant and communicated well literally up until he received payment."

Corinne V on November 2024


Avatar for General Chimney Services
General Chimney Services
1536 76th Ct N
5.00(
2
)
Approved Pro
General Chimney Services
1536 76th Ct N
5.00(
2
)
Approved Pro
8 years of experience
Free onsite estimate

We are a locally owned and operated company that values honesty and integrity in all aspects of our business. Our major focus is on the quality of our work and producing outstanding results. We are committed to creating a level of value unmatched by any of our competitors. We look forward to building lasting relationships with our clients and guarantee your satisfaction!

"We received a wonderful service today from General Chimney Service would highly recommend them. Very neat and clean up was great, team was very friendly & respectful when answering questions"

jaime m on April 2025

We are a locally owned and operated company that values honesty and integrity in all aspects of our business. Our major focus is on the quality of our work and producing outstanding results. We are committed to creating a level of value unmatched by any of our competitors. We look forward to building lasting relationships with our clients and guarantee your satisfaction!

"We received a wonderful service today from General Chimney Service would highly recommend them. Very neat and clean up was great, team was very friendly & respectful when answering questions"

jaime m on April 2025


Avatar for LeafFilter Gutter Protection
LeafFilter Gutter Protection
1595 Georgetown Road
4.29(
1,501
)
Approved Pro
LeafFilter Gutter Protection
1595 Georgetown Road
4.29(
1,501
)
Approved Pro
Customers say: Quality work
7251 local quotes requested
20 years of experience

As the most reliable gutter protection brand in North America, LeafFilter Gutter Protection has improved the strength and longevity of gutter systems from coast to coast. The LeafFilter team provides gutter replacement, cleaning, and repairs in addition to installing gutter guards. From its innovative design and award-winning technology to its professional installation, LeafFilter protects the value of your home and is the perfect complement to your roof. Its patented three-piece system features a stainless steel micromesh screen, structural hangers, and uPVC framing to optimize debris repellence and weather resistance.

"LeafFilter?s filters have gotten clogged with plant matter multiple times and their lifetime warranty is extremely narrow and not a real lifetime warranty at all. They charge for service visits that are made necessary by their bad product."

Jonathan B on May 2025

As the most reliable gutter protection brand in North America, LeafFilter Gutter Protection has improved the strength and longevity of gutter systems from coast to coast. The LeafFilter team provides gutter replacement, cleaning, and repairs in addition to installing gutter guards. From its innovative design and award-winning technology to its professional installation, LeafFilter protects the value of your home and is the perfect complement to your roof. Its patented three-piece system features a stainless steel micromesh screen, structural hangers, and uPVC framing to optimize debris repellence and weather resistance.

"LeafFilter?s filters have gotten clogged with plant matter multiple times and their lifetime warranty is extremely narrow and not a real lifetime warranty at all. They charge for service visits that are made necessary by their bad product."

Jonathan B on May 2025


Avatar for JCM Chimney & Masonry
JCM Chimney & Masonry
1315 Tremont Ave
New on HomeAdvisorNew on Angi
Approved Pro
JCM Chimney & Masonry
1315 Tremont Ave
New on AngiNew on HomeAdvisor
Approved Pro
18 local quotes requested
1 years of experience

We take great pride in our experience, expertise, quality and customer service that we provide to meet every consumer's needs. It is our mission to provide excellent customer service from start to completion of a project. To understand the needs and expectations of our customers, we take great care to work and communicate with every customer in a personal and professional manner. Our reputation is based on service, safety and quality, regardless of how large or small the job.

We take great pride in our experience, expertise, quality and customer service that we provide to meet every consumer's needs. It is our mission to provide excellent customer service from start to completion of a project. To understand the needs and expectations of our customers, we take great care to work and communicate with every customer in a personal and professional manner. Our reputation is based on service, safety and quality, regardless of how large or small the job.

Showing 1-10 of 19

Window cleaning services FAQs

While hiring a housekeeper isn’t essential, it can be highly beneficial. People who especially benefit from a housekeeper include those with busy schedules or physical disabilities, frequent travelers, and senior citizens.

Before hiring a housekeeper, ask questions about their services and experience. Inquire about previous references, if they’re insured, and what happens if you have a problem with the service. Also, ask if they provide cleaning supplies, if you’ll receive the same housekeeper each time, and if you must be home during the cleaning.

While some people use the terms interchangeably, maids clean the home while housekeepers take on additional responsibilities. The cost to hire a maid ranges from $100 to $200. Housekeepers are often hired independently or through a referral service. They also typically do more tasks than a maid, such as cooking, shopping, or childcare. When hiring a maid or a housekeeper, be sure both parties agree on what the position entails and what term fits best.

Share project details to get started.